2008-2009 Projected Individual Flight Training Cost

These are the projected costs for flight courses for the 2008-2009 school year based on anticipated rates(#).Course costs are based on the average number of hours it takes a student to complete the course, and may vary from student to student according to their capability and motivation. Financial aid may be available to assist with these costs,but applying for aid must be done well in advance.Flight costs are in addition to tuition,room and board.
